Advance Tickets

A single ticket for one journey leaving at a specific date and time.

The rule is: the sooner you book the cheaper they are. Usually the cheapest, but least flexible.

Off-Peak & Super Off-Peak Tickets

Offering greater flexibility than Advances, Off-Peak tickets offer travel during less busy times of day trading off more flexibility in the Off-Peak windows but for still discounted fares.

Off Peak fares from Staveley (Cumbria) to Clitheroe start from £30.30 one way, or £30.40 return

Anytime Tickets

Anytime tickets are fully flexible allowing travel at any time of the day. Brilliant if you don’t want the pressure of clock watching, returning when you want

Anytime fares from Staveley (Cumbria) to Clitheroe are available for £39.30 one way, or £48.10 return

Facilities and Amenities at Staveley (Cumbria)

Staveley (Cumbria) train station does not have a dedicated ticket office, but you needn't worry. Ticket machines are strategically placed around the station to facilitate the collection of tickets bought online. These machines are conveniently accessible for all, ensuring that planning your journey is as smooth as possible.

Accessibility is a thoughtful consideration, with induction loops available to assist those with hearing impairments. While the station does not offer step-free access to the platforms—due to its 41 steep steps—ramps are provided on trains for ease of boarding. Unfortunately, facilities such as waiting rooms, toilets, refreshment areas, and shops are not present, adding a rustic layer to the station's charm.

Transportation and Connections

Exploring the area around Staveley is easy with local transportation links. Rail replacement services, when required, connect toward Oxenholme and Windermere from outside and opposite the Village Hall, respectively. The bus services complement train travels, giving you the freedom to explore the entirety of the Lake District. For cyclists, bicycle hire is a viable option with conventional and electric bikes available just a short walk from the station. More details can be learned by calling the Electric Bicycle Network or checking their website.

Station Amenities and Facilities

While Clitheroe Station doesn't boast an extensive array of facilities, it does cater adequately to the essential needs of its passengers. Though it lacks a ticket office, fear not because ticket machines are conveniently located for purchasing or collecting pre-booked tickets — including those bought online. For travellers with accessibility needs, Clitheroe is equipped with accessible ticket machines and induction loops for a seamless experience.

Support is readily accessible, thanks to customer service help points available on the platforms. Although the station has no stationed staff, assistance can be requested via a conductor when you board the train. While there are no waiting rooms or toilet facilities, the available seating area ensures a comfortable wait for your next journey.

Travel Links from Clitheroe Station

Clitheroe’s connections aren't limited to trains alone. The bus interchange located adjacent to the station front provides convenient links with local bus services, ensuring that onward travel is a breeze. Taxis are also an option for those preferring private transport. Although bicycle hire is not available directly at the station, those arriving or travelling by bike can make use of cycle lockers and designated storage spaces.
